The Science Behind the Blood Type Diet
The blood type diet was first popularized by naturopathic physician Dr. Peter J. D’Adamo in his book, “Eat Right 4 Your Type”. The idea behind the diet is that people with different blood types have different nutritional needs and should eat accordingly.
The theory is that blood type O is the original blood type and is associated with the hunter-gatherer lifestyle. According to Dr. D’Adamo, people with blood type O thrive on a high-protein diet of meat, fish, and vegetables, and should avoid grains, legumes, and dairy.
While there is not a lot of scientific evidence to support the blood type diet, some studies have suggested that people may have different responses to certain foods based on their blood type. However, more research is needed to fully understand the role of blood type in nutrition.
